Overview

A beautiful celebration of family--both the ones we're born into and the ones we choose. Isha can't wait for her birthday party. Nani, her fun-loving grandmother, is coming all the way from India to be there! So when Nani has to postpone her trip, Isha is crushed. She no longer feels like celebrating. Fortunately, she has a whole neighborhood of friends to cheer her up, and they all work together to make her day truly special. This moving intergenerational story shows the impact that chosen family can have and is a wonderful reminder to appreciate all the important people in our lives.

Reviews

""[Mrs. Garcia's] comforting words help Isha reflect on her friends, who feel like family, and she enjoys a joyous get-together with her chosen family. Bajaj's heartwarming story, with its clever coinage of the term grandfriend to describe Mrs. Garcia, encapsulates relationships that grow from a close-knit community. Lobo's endearing illustrations create a sense of coziness and celebration. Isha's surrounded by an intergenerational, multicultural mix of loved ones. A charming rendering of life's ups and downs and those who buoy us along the way."" --Kirkus Reviews ""Isha's first-person narrative clearly expresses her sorrow as well as her happiness in sharing her thoughts and feelings with friends of different ages. Reflecting the story's tone, the illustrations feature simplified forms, rich colors, and an irrepressible sense of joy. A heartfelt, encouraging story that will resonate with kids whose relatives live far away."" --Booklist


Author Information

Varsha Bajaj (VarshaBajaj.com) is the author of the middle grade novels Thirst (a New York Times bestseller and Global Read Aloud selection) and Count Me In. She also wrote the picture books A Garland of Henna, The Home Builders (an Imagination Library selection), and This Is Our Baby, Born Today (a Bank Street Best Book). She grew up in Mumbai, India, and when she came to the United States to obtain her master's degree, her adjustment to the country was aided by books, which helped her learn about the culture. She lives in Houston, Texas. Ishaa Lobo (IshaaLobo.com) is a children's book illustrator who lives in London. Her art follows themes of nature, comfort, and snippets of everyday life, and she often draws inspiration from her childhood.
